Gaffney, SC - Lillie Mae Lovelace Mullinax, 75, went stepping on the clouds to go see Jesus on December 12, 2025.
Lillie was a retired bank teller and much-loved fixture in her community. A graduate of Chesnee High School, she was a woman who loved the Lord, cherished her family, and enjoyed fellowship with others. From her days of church-league softball to her weekly quilting bees, Lillie welcomed others into her life and was blessed with many good friends who loved her. She loved nurturing her plants and was always tickled when something grew beyond her expectations, and she relished every opportunity to travel with the love of her life, making new memories all across the country. Mrs. Mullinax was a member of Fairview Baptist Church.
She joins our Heavenly Father ahead of her family: her beloved husband of 56 years, Melvin; her daughter Tina; her daughter and son-in-law Tami and Jason Humphries; her granddaughter Kinsley Humphries, grandson-in-law Dyllan Pierce, and their child Kyller (her little man); and her grandson Jordan Humphries, granddaughter-in-law Whitney Humphries, and their child JJ (her big boy).
She leaves behind her siblings Patricia Lovelace, Deborah and Rich Hyink, Jimmy and Karen Lovelace, Jean and Randall Godfrey, and Theresa Lovelace. She also leaves many nieces, nephews, and others who were a part of her beloved family.
She is preceded to Heaven by her parents, Clara and Bob Lovelace, and her siblings Catheryn and Lester Deyton, Bobby Lovelace, Betty and Wayne Littrell, RC and Louise Lovelace, and a brother and sister who passed in infancy.
To her many family members and dear friends, Lillie leaves a message: "I love you more."
The family will Celebrate her Life with a visitation from 6:00PM until 8:00PM on Monday, December 15, 2025 at Blakely Funeral Home.
In lieu of flowers, memorials may be made to: St. Jude Children's Research Hospital, 501 Jude Place, Memphis, TN 38105-1905.
